Output 95ba2b5eab2717559bdcecb93f3995c5df01a9a944076f6c7cbb72b368cd528d:1

value
23152099
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 016343d56e0a1f31fe3443e8af29624980d755cb OP_EQUALVERIFY OP_CHECKSIG
address
18LbF7FRDM7LRBHUCaNehQZU3ztbiZHQs
transaction
95ba2b5eab2717559bdcecb93f3995c5df01a9a944076f6c7cbb72b368cd528d
confirmations
270355
spent
true